These days, finding an affordable place to live in the Ohio area can be challenging. Home prices in Ohio are now at a median cost of $181,280, lower than the the United States average of $313,691.

The average cost of rent is $964/mo in Ohio, primarily driven by the current value of real estate in the Ohio area. While nearly 38.35% of residents own their homes outright in Ohio, 30.41% rent.

Housing affordability isn’t just about home prices, though. The average household income in Ohio is $6,075 per month. Households that rent pay about 15.87% of their income on rent here. Ohio's most expensive areas are in the northeastern regions, while the cheapest areas are in the southeastern parts of the state.
